Output 8d66b38ec9b2476f769a1b73c28bbd0134ebea056692c67c6c53d6da96a38c02:0

value
30107600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b7209111f19a9217ad99182355e63e36904e473 OP_EQUAL
address
3CwjeTZ1iFF7h2GDm3LZjk3A4Vj3MBtKif
transaction
8d66b38ec9b2476f769a1b73c28bbd0134ebea056692c67c6c53d6da96a38c02
confirmations
382885
spent
true